Why a Billionaire Pulled the Plug on the T-Mobile and Sprint Merger

A combined Sprint (NYSE: S) and T-Mobile (NASDAQ: TMUS) would have claimed a comparable subscriber base to AT&T and Verizon. However, disagreements over control of the new company ultimately scuttled the deal.

In this segment of Industry Focus: Consumer Goods, the cast looks at the root issues that prevented the merger from coming together.
